decl.c (gnat_to_gnu_param): Force 32bit descriptor if TARGET_MALLOC64 clear.
authorDoug Rupp <rupp@adacore.com>
Wed, 6 Aug 2008 08:07:32 +0000 (08:07 +0000)
committerArnaud Charlet <charlet@gcc.gnu.org>
Wed, 6 Aug 2008 08:07:32 +0000 (10:07 +0200)
commitf0a631aae27cc03c1bc9b4a13c034df8c0fb10f9
tree30bf49ccbbbb45b761fa755df0c66a9859ab5281
parent31fcb30fe6b1c157846247b2f6b809e8d9e50460
decl.c (gnat_to_gnu_param): Force 32bit descriptor if TARGET_MALLOC64 clear.

2008-08-06  Doug Rupp  <rupp@adacore.com>

* gcc-interface/decl.c (gnat_to_gnu_param): Force 32bit descriptor if
TARGET_MALLOC64 clear.

* gcc-interface/utils2.c (build_call_alloc_dealloc): Force 32bit malloc
if TARGET_MALLOC64 clear.

* gcc-interface/gigi.h (TARGET_ABI_OPEN_VMS): Move here from utils2.c
(TARGET_MALLC64): New macro. Default to clear.

From-SVN: r138768
gcc/ada/ChangeLog
gcc/ada/gcc-interface/decl.c
gcc/ada/gcc-interface/gigi.h
gcc/ada/gcc-interface/utils2.c